#fa8628 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a8628 is composed of 98% red, 52.5%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.4% magenta, 84%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 26.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 56.9%. #fa8628 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#f50d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#fa8628 color description : Bright orange.

#fa8628 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fa8628 has RGB values of R:250, G:134,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.84,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16418344.

Shades and Tints of #fa8628

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0700 is the darkest color, while #fffd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a8628

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94918e is the less saturated color, while #fa8628 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#fa8628 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9e9e9e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b09986 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#bca93a Protanopia 1% of men
  • #d3a128 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#fe838c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#d39c33 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e19728 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fc8467 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
